AUBURN HILLS, MI — Attendees to NAFA's Law Enforcement Group Conference, held August 14-18 in Las Vegas, will get the first opportunity to drive the police packaged Dodge Magnum at the DaimlerChrysler-sponsored Ride and Drive on Saturday, August 14. They will be able to view the vehicle at the Police Fleet Information Exposition, August 15 and 16. It will be the first public showing of the vehicle. Dodge is returning to the law enforcement market with a new rear-wheel-drive Dodge Magnum police car powered by the HEMI V-8 engine. Dodge engineers integrated specific law-enforcement vehicle features and functionality into the original design of the Dodge Magnum, minimizing the need for aftermarket retrofits. The 2005 Dodge Magnum SXT model will be available this fall to law-enforcement agencies for special service use. The 2006 Dodge Magnum with a special police package will be available in the fourth quarter of 2005.
